POLICE COURT

YESTEEDAY’S CASES. Mr E. Page, S.M., presided oven, the sittings of tho Magistrate’s Court held yesterday. , . , , Two first offending inebriates were each fined ss, in default twenty-four hours imprisonment. Daniel Casey "’as charged with having been found helplessiy druuk at Weraroa on January 30th. bubinspector Emerson stated that Casey "as found in a very bad way, and was reluanded for a week's medical treatment. Ho was convicted and ordered to pay tho costs of his treatment, 17s 6d. X r or committing a breach ot his prohibition order Alfred Croft was fined 311 and costs. . .For driving a motor-par at a speed oi between 20 and 25 miles per hour on tho Potone road Charles Douglas Pulsford was fined £3 and costs. Isaac Mizraoki, for whom Mr P. W. Jackson appeared, was charged with purchasing four spanners, one rule and one jack plane from a boy, John Blackie, who was under tho age of sixteen. Chief Detective Ward, who prosecuted, asked tho Magistrate's consent to bring the boy into court. Tho boy was placet before the magistrafjev who ’remarked that he looked to bo under sixteen. The chief detective said his ago was. fifteen years and ten months. 'The articles he had sold to tho defendant had been stolen. Tho magistrate convicted Mizracki and ordered him to .pay 'tho costs of tho prosecution. Os. For having entered three hotels during tho currency of her prohibition order Lilian Playter, for whom Mr H. F. O’Leary appeared, was fined £1 on each charge.
